Study of Middle School Students Conceptions Regarding the Living Concept
Noureddine, Zghida; Zouhaire, Lamrani
International Journal of Environmental and Science Education, v12 n3 p475-484 2017
This study aims to bring out the misconceptions of middle school students relatively to the concept of the living and know what pupils perceive about this concept studied in class in order to ameliorate our teaching. The results obtained from questionnaires provided to middle school pupils show that their designs are diversified and they have lots of obstacles to assimilate the characteristics of the living being. First, it was found that the concept of the movement constitutes the major barrier to definite and distinguishes between the living and non-living. Another notable finding is the religious aspect who was influenced students' designs through to use it to justify their answers about the concept of living.
